Microsoft 365 Mobility and Security (MS-101T00-AC)

This course covers three central elements of Microsoft 365 enterprise administration – Microsoft 365 security management, Microsoft 365 compliance management, and Microsoft 365 device management. In Microsoft 365 security management, you will examine all the common types of threat vectors and data breaches facing organizations today, and you will learn how Microsoft 365’s security solutions address these security threats. You will be introduced to the Microsoft Secure Score, as well as to Azure Active Directory Identity Protection. You will then learn how to manage the Microsoft 365 security services, including Exchange Online Protection, Advanced Threat Protection, Safe Attachments, and Safe Links. Finally, you will be introduced to the various reports that monitor your security health. You will then transition from security services to threat intelligence; specifically, using the Security Dashboard and Advanced Threat Analytics to stay ahead of potential security breaches. With your Microsoft 365 security components now firmly in place, you will examine the key components of Microsoft 365 compliance management. This begins with an overview of all key aspects of data governance, including data archiving and retention, Information Rights Management, Secure Multipurpose Internet Mail Extension (S/MIME), Office 365 message encryption, and data loss prevention (DLP). You will then delve deeper into archiving and retention, paying particular attention to in-place records management in SharePoint, archiving and retention in Exchange, and Retention policies in the Security and Compliance Center. Now that you understand the key aspects of data governance, you will examine how to implement them, including the building of ethical walls in Exchange Online, creating DLP policies from built-in templates, creating custom DLP policies, creating DLP policies to protect documents, and creating policy tips. You will then focus on managing data governance in Microsoft 365, including managing retention in email, troubleshooting retention policies and policy tips that fail, as well as troubleshooting sensitive data. You will then learn how to implement Azure Information Protection and Windows Information Protection. You will conclude this section by learning how to manage search and investigation, including searching for content in the Security and Compliance Center, auditing log investigations, and managing advanced eDiscovery. The course concludes with an in-depth examination of Microsoft 365 device management. You will begin by planning for various aspects of device management, including preparing your Windows 10 devices for co-management. You will learn how to transition from Configuration Manager to Intune, and you will be introduced to the Microsoft Store for Business and Mobile Application Management. At this point, you will transition from planning to implementing device management; specifically, your Windows 10 deployment strategy. This includes learning how to implement Windows Autopilot, Windows Analytics, and Mobile Device Management (MDM). When examining MDM, you will learn how to deploy it, how to enroll devices to MDM, and how to manage device compliance.

Microsoft 365 Security Administration (MS-500T00-A)

In this course you will learn how to secure user access to your organization’s resources. The course covers user password protection, multi-factor authentication, how to enable Azure Identity Protection, how to setup and use Azure AD Connect, and introduces you to conditional access in Microsoft 365. You will learn about threat protection technologies that help protect your Microsoft 365 environment. Specifically, you will learn about threat vectors and Microsoft’s security solutions to mitigate threats. You will learn about Secure Score, Exchange Online protection, Azure Advanced Threat Protection, Windows Defender Advanced Threat Protection, and threat management. In the course you will learn about information protection technologies that help secure your Microsoft 365 environment. The course discusses information rights managed content, message encryption, as well as labels, policies and rules that support data loss prevention and information protection. Lastly, you will learn about archiving and retention in Microsoft 365 as well as data governance and how to conduct content searches and investigations. This course covers data retention policies and tags, in-place records management for SharePoint, email retention, and how to conduct content searches that support eDiscovery investigations.

Audience Profile: The Microsoft 365 Security administrator collaborates with the Microsoft 365 Enterprise Administrator, business stakeholders and other workload administrators to plan and implement security strategies and to ensures that the solutions comply with the policies and regulations of the organization. This role proactively secures Microsoft 365 enterprise environments. Responsibilities include responding to threats, implementing, managing and monitoring security and compliance solutions for the Microsoft 365 environment. They respond to incidents, investigations and enforcement of data governance.     The Microsoft 365 Security administrator is familiar with Microsoft 365 workloads and hybrid environments. This role has strong skills and experience with identity protection, information protection, threat protection, security management and data governance.

VMware vSphere: Troubleshooting [V8]

This five-day training course provides you with the knowledge, skills, and abilities to achieve competence in troubleshooting the VMware vSphere® 8 environment. This course increases your skill level and competence in using the command-line interface, VMware vSphere® Client™, log files, and other tools to analyze and solve problems.

NB! Koolitus toimub inglise keeles!
Audience: System architects and system administrators
Prerequisites
This course requires completion of one the following courses:
  • VMware vSphere: Install, Configure, Manage
  • VMware vSphere: Operate, Scale and Secure

The course material presumes that you can perform the following tasks with no assistance or guidance before enrolling in this course:

  • Install and configure ESXi
  • Install vCenter Server
  • Create vCenter Server objects, such as data centers and folders
  • Create and modify a standard switch
  • Create and modify a distributed switch
  • Connect an ESXi host to NAS, iSCSI, or Fibre Channel storage
  • Create a VMware vSphere VMFS datastore
  • Modify a virtual machine’s hardware
  • Migrate a virtual machine with VMware vSphere® vMotion® and VMware vSphere® Storage vMotion®
  • Configure and manage a VMware vSphere® Distributed Resource SchedulerTM cluster
  • Configure and manage a VMware vSphere HA cluster

Basic knowledge of command line tools like ESXCLI, DCLI, and PowerCLI If you cannot complete these tasks, VMware recommends that you take the VMware vSphere: Install, Configure, Manage [V8] course instead.

Program:

    • Introduction to Troubleshooting
    • Troubleshooting Tools
    • Troubleshooting Virtual Networking
    • Troubleshooting Storage
    • Troubleshooting vSphere Clusters
    • Troubleshooting Virtual Machines
    • Troubleshooting vCenter Server and ESXi

By the end of the course, you should be able to meet the following objectives:

  • Describe troubleshooting principles and procedures
  • Use the vSphere Client, the command line, and log files to configure, diagnose, and correct problems in vSphere
  • Explain the key vSphere log files from troubleshooting perspective
  • Describe the benefits and capabilities of VMware Skyline
  • Identify the networking issues by examining the reported symptoms, and troubleshoot the reported problems
  • Identify the storage issues by examining the reported symptoms, and troubleshoot the reported problems
  • Troubleshoot vSphere cluster failure scenarios and analyze possible causes
  • Diagnose common VMware vSphere® High Availability (vSphere HA) problems and provide solutions
  • Trouble virtual machine problems, including migration problems, snapshot problems, and connectivity problems
  • Identify VMware ESXi™ host and VMware vCenter Server® problems, analyze failure scenarios, and find resolutions
  • Troubleshoot performance problems with vSphere components
